Bruce Straley, known for his pivotal role in the success of numerous blockbuster titles at Naughty Dog, is making waves once again in the gaming industry. After dedicating decades to developing renowned franchises like Uncharted and The Last of Us, Straley departed from Naughty Dog in 2017 due to burnout from the high-pressure environment of AAA game development. In 2022, he founded a new studio named Wildflower, where he aims to create innovative games that break away from traditional expectations.
The excitement surrounding Wildflower is set to escalate this week as Straley’s first project will be officially unveiled at The Game Awards. Geoff Keighley, the event’s host, confirmed the reveal on social media, urging fans to tune in for what promises to be a groundbreaking announcement from Wildflower Interactive.
So far, details about the game remain scarce, but a brief 30-second teaser released on social media has ignited curiosity. The footage depicts a beautifully rendered, painterly forest scene, featuring a bird taking flight as ominous sounds from a larger, unseen creature echo in the background. This artistic direction aligns with Wildflower’s vision of producing “small-ish, creatively-charged, uniquely-styled games” that push the boundaries of gaming as a medium.
